// .NAME vtkConstrainedPointHandleRepresentation - point representation constrained to a 2D plane
// .SECTION Description
// This class is used to represent a vtkHandleWidget. It represents a
// position in 3D world coordinates that is constrained to a specified plane.
// The default look is to draw a white point when this widget is not selected
// or active, a thin green circle when it is highlighted, and a thicker cyan
// circle when it is active (being positioned). Defaults can be adjusted - but
// take care to define cursor geometry that makes sense for this widget.
// The geometry will be aligned on the constraining plane, with the plane
// normal aligned with the X axis of the geometry (similar behavior to
// vtkGlyph3D).
